Saltwater Pool Maintenance West Roxbury MA Easier Chemical Balancing

Caring for a saltwater pool is known for its simplified chemical management. Unlike traditional chlorine pools, saltwater systems create chlorine naturally via a salt chlorine generator, minimizing the need for adding chlorine manually.

- Self-Regulating Chlorine Production: A significant advantage of saltwater pools is the self-regulating chlorine production. The salt system generates chlorine from salt, keeping a steady chlorine level in the pool water. This automatic process reduces the time and effort needed to maintain water chemistry, making pool maintenance easier for owners. With fewer manual adjustments, you can spend more time swimming and less time managing chemicals.

- Steady pH Maintenance: Saltwater pools generally keep a more consistent pH balance, reducing the frequency of adjustments. The salt chlorinator helps stabilize a consistent pH level, which is important for swimmer comfort and the lifespan of equipment. Routine testing and occasional tweaks are still required, but the overall task is easier compared to traditional chlorine pools.

Ongoing Equipment Upkeep

Managing a saltwater pool requires regular maintenance and equipment upkeep to ensure optimal performance. This includes cleaning the salt cell, checking salt levels, and maintaining the pool equipment.

- Maintaining the Salt Cell: A key component of the saltwater system needs to be cleaned regularly for proper function. Over time, calcium and other minerals can build up on the cell plates, lowering its efficiency. Cleaning the cell involves soaking it in a mild acid solution to clean off the buildup. Consistent cleaning maintains the salt cell’s efficiency and extends its lifespan.

- Checking Salt Concentration: Keeping an eye on salt levels is essential for the proper functioning of a saltwater pool. Salt levels should be maintained within the manufacturer's recommended range, usually between 2,500 and 4,000 ppm. Testing the water regularly and adjusting salt levels as required ensures the generator can produce enough chlorine to keep the pool sanitized.

Caring for a saltwater pool blends easier chemical balancing with regular equipment upkeep, making it a preferred choice for many pool owners. With proper maintenance, you can enjoy a clean, clear, and comfortable swimming experience throughout the swimming season.
